After finding the Oscars encroaching on their territory for a number of years, have the Film Independent Spirit Awards finally gotten a little space from their bigger, flashier weekend neighbor? You'd think so, given that six of the Oscars' nine Best Picture nominees have grossed more than $100 million, and the roster of represented companies includes Warner Bros., Universal, 20th Century Fox, DreamWorks, Disney and Sony. But one of those $100 million films, David O. Russell's "Silver Linings Playbook," will be competing for five Indie Spirit Awards on Saturday, the day before »
